    How to obtain the key fob

    Misplacing your car keys is a nightmare for every driver. The third most commonly lost key to car item is car keys. Even the most careful drivers are susceptible to making a mistake, so it is essential to have a spare key fob. These tiny devices emit codes that is only accessible to the correct vehicle. These devices also come with an authentication mechanism that makes it impossible for anyone else to connect the car to the key fob.

    Fobs were once an optional feature for vehicles equipped with remote locking or keyless entry, but they are now a standard feature. These fobs, depending on the model, will unlock and lock the car and arm the alarm and start the engine. Most of them comprise of a metal key attached to a remote control that resembles the shape of a switchblade. They also have a button that activates the keyless entry system. Some are a single, sleek switchblade unit.

    While they're convenient and secure, they're not impervious to damage. They may lose their charge, or cease functioning, just like any other piece of technology that is constantly jostled around in purses and pockets. The battery in the fob is susceptible to degradation with repeated exposure to extreme temperatures. The good part is that you can often replace the battery yourself. There are instructions in the owner's guide or on the Internet.

    How to get a transponder-key

    If you own a vehicle that was made within the past 20 years, chances are it has transponder keys. They have a plastic head with an embedded chip that allows the car to recognize them. The car will only be turned on if the chip matches the unique code. This is a wonderful security feature as it makes it much more difficult for old-fashioned and novice car thieves to take the vehicle.

    However, it is not completely secure. Car thieves have advanced and found ways to get into cars, even those with this technology. Luckily, you can make it more difficult for thieves to steal your vehicle by getting an encrypted transponder key. A lot of locksmiths provide this service, and they cost less than dealerships.

    It's not as difficult as it seems to clone the transponder. You'll require two keys: a new working key, and an old one that was programmed by the computer system of your car. The locksmith will copy the existing transponder on the chip, and then use it to program a new key. It usually takes less than an hour. The locksmith needs to know the make, model, and year of your car to ensure that a transponder compatible with your vehicle is employed.
